About Jiyou Zhang

Jiyou Zhang is a scholar working on Agronomy and Crop Science, Spectroscopy and Animal Science and Zoology, having authored 49 papers that have together received 1.1k indexed citations. Recurring topics across this work include Microfluidic and Capillary Electrophoresis Applications (19 papers), Ruminant Nutrition and Digestive Physiology (12 papers) and Analytical Chemistry and Chromatography (10 papers). The work is most often cited by research in Analytical Chemistry (150 citations), Spectroscopy (235 citations) and Agronomy and Crop Science (138 citations). Jiyou Zhang has collaborated with scholars based in China, United States and France. Frequent co-authors include Zhide Hu, Jiaqin Liu, Jianniao Tian, Xingguo Chen, Shengyong Mao, Champak Das, Z. Hugh Fan, Jianping Xie, Limei Lin and Yingying Su. Their work appears in journals such as Journal of Agricultural and Food Chemistry, Journal of Chromatography A and The ISME Journal.
